Company : Jurunature Sdn. Bhd.
Location : Bukit Bintang, Kuala Lumpur
Role : Business Development Executive
Employment Type : Full-time
Jurunature Sdn. Bhd. is a leading Malaysian engineering solutions provider serving the Oil & Gas, Petrochemical, Marine, Power, and Industrial sectors. We specialise in delivering innovative asset protection, maintenance, and integrity solutions that help clients enhance operational reliability, extend asset life, and optimise lifecycle costs.
As we continue to expand our business, we are looking for a motivated and results-driven Business Development Executive to join our team and drive growth across our diverse portfolio of products and services.
Key Responsibilities
- Identify, develop, and pursue new business opportunities within the Oil & Gas, Petrochemical, Marine, Power, and Industrial sectors.
- Conduct market intelligence and industry research to identify new business opportunities within the oil & gas, petrochemical, energy, marine, and industrial sectors.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with asset owners, operators, EPC contractors, engineering consultants, and key industry stakeholders.
- Promote Jurunature’s portfolio of engineering solutions, products, and services to existing and prospective clients.
- Prepare technical proposals, commercial quotations, presentations, and tender submissions.
- Reviewing vendor/supplier proposals and assessing cost efficiency and risks.
- Develop plans for tender process activities to achieve targets and streamline processes.
- Work closely with technical, HSE and project teams to develop tailored solutions that meet client requirements.
- Working closely with sales, product development teams, and other departments to align marketing efforts with business objectives.
- Monitor market trends, industry developments, and upcoming projects to identify new business opportunities.
- Gather and analyze market data to support strategic business decisions and sales forecasting.
- Represent Jurunature at client meetings, technical seminars, exhibitions, and networking events.
- Negotiate commercial terms and support contract execution.
- Maintain an active sales pipeline and prepare regular business development reports.
- Achieve agreed sales and business development targets.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Engineering, Marketing, or a related discipline.
- 3-8 years of experience in business development, technical sales, account management, or a related commercial role.
- Experience within the Oil & Gas, Petrochemical, Marine, Power, or Industrial sectors is an advantage.
- Candidates with prior experience working for EPC contractors, shipyards, offshore fabrication yards, engineering consultants, equipment manufacturers, or oil & gas service companies will be given preference.
- Strong understanding of the oil & gas project lifecycle, including EPC, construction and maintenance phases.
- Excellent communication, presentation, and negotiation skills.
-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build long-term client relationships.
- Self-motivated, proactive, and results-oriented with strong commercial acumen.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office applications.
- Willingness to travel within Malaysia and occasionally overseas.
